What is a Weekend EMR Conversion RN?

Weekend EMR Conversion RNs are registered nurses who specialize in supporting healthcare organizations during the transition to new Electronic Medical Record (EMR) systems, specifically working on weekends. Their responsibilities typically involve training staff, assisting with data migration, troubleshooting issues, and ensuring a smooth transition to the new system, all while maintaining patient care standards. These roles are often temporary and require both clinical experience and proficiency with EMR platforms.

What are common challenges faced by Weekend EMR Conversion RNs during large-scale electronic medical record transitions?

Weekend EMR Conversion RNs often encounter challenges such as adapting quickly to new software systems, supporting staff who may be unfamiliar with the technology, and troubleshooting unexpected issues that arise outside of regular business hours. These professionals must balance providing hands-on support with maintaining patient safety and workflow efficiency, especially when resources or IT support may be limited during weekends. Strong communication and problem-solving skills are essential, as is the ability to collaborate closely with interdisciplinary teams to ensure a smooth transition.
